Question Part Points Submissions Used A small block is released from rest at the top of a frictionless incline. The block travels a distance 0.388 m in the first second after it is released. Let us first calculate acceleration
d=vi*t+1/2*a*t^2 .......................vi=0m/s
0.388=0*t+1/2*a*1^2 .........................a=0.776m/s^2
For next second t= 2s
d=0*2+1/2*0.776*2^2 = 1.552m
